Mouth to Mouth: We See God

We get a clear view of a faithful servant, Moses, who spoke mouth to mouth and face to face - intimately - with God.  Numbers 12:8 has played like a song on my heart for some time now:

"With him [Moses] will I speak mouth to mouth, even apparently, and not in dark speeches; and the similitude of the Lord shall he behold [he, Moses, sees God]..." Numbers 12:8

As you may know, I love studying and learning from the Jewish culture, and I absolutely treasure the insight and depth it has added to my life as a student of the scripture, a believer of Yeshua HaMashiach, and a friend of God.

Here's what I want to share with you from what I've been studying and hearing from God...

It's 2020!! By Jewish calendar, we are in the year 5780, and we have been since September 2019.

To gain insight about the year, Jewish take the last two numbers which in this case is 80 representing the Hebrew letter "pey." Pey is the seventeenth letter of the Hebrew alphabet, and it has a numerical value of 80. Pey signifies the "mouth" because the letter's appearance is said to resemble a "mouth." It is also said to represent "strength."

As Moses, may this be the timing that we experience "mouth to mouth" - "pe el pe" encounters with God. We will experience so much of God's fullness because of our intimacy. It will be these encounters and experiences with God that bring us much strength for the season. The similitude of the Lord shall we behold. In other words, we see God. Through the mouth:

God makes Himself known. Numbers 12:6-8

We are taught by God. Exodus 4:12

We glorify God. Psalm 51:15; Psalm 63:5; Psalm 71:8

The message of Christ is shared. Mark 16:15

Promises are shared. 1 King 8:24

We are fed and filled. Ezekiel 3:1-4; Psalm 78:29; Psalm 81:10

The heavens and its host were made. Psalm 33:6

Wisdom speaks. Psalm 49:3; Proverbs 10:31

Fountains of life come forth. Proverbs 10:11

Benefits are bestowed to us. Proverbs 12:14

We give Godly advice. Prov. 10:31

We are strengthened. Job 16:5

We heal. Proverbs 12:18

Life is preserved. Proverbs 13:3

Knowledge is disclosed. Proverbs 17:27

We are preserved from trouble. Proverbs 21:23

Confession is made unto salvation. Romans 10:10

We live. Matthew 4:4

We are acquitted or condemned. Matthew 12:37

We see the heart. Matthew 15:18

Prophecy comes forth. Romans 4:17

The course of your life is steered. James 3:3-6
